A couple of answers. Check out ebay item # 1874686740. Yes, they have them as FWD, but the backspacing and offset is just like a 4th gen fit. I talked to Andris @ Skulte and the 2 inch spacer is perfect. Just like a 4th gen rim. The place on ebay has had these rims almost every time I was looking for rims there. They never really go for more than what I paid. The S&H charge isn't too bad, either.
